In my opinion, the three main advantages of MLO are:
1. Exceptionally thought-out user interface (many key features and
small tricks are already inside)
2. The possibility to customize this user interface to meet my own
needs and practices.
3. PocketPC synchronization and a real working program on my PPC, not
a poor excuse for the Big Brother version, like Pocket Outlook is, but
a really helpful thing.

The features I like the best are of course customizable views of ToDo
list, so simple and so powerful checkboxes in "Task To-Do Visibility",
one-click changing the task to a project and automatic calculation of
percentage of its completion, task dependencies, customizable
shortcuts, ability to assign a custom icon to the context (have
managed to show a nice green frog near the tasks which are unpleasant
for me ;) and many others.
